Electric Blinds Installation in Longmont, CO
Electric blinds installation services involve fitting motorized window coverings that can be operated with a remote control, wall switch, or smart home system. These services typically cover a variety of projects, including installing new electric blinds in living rooms, bedrooms, and home offices, as well as upgrading existing manual blinds to automated systems. Property owners often want to understand the compatibility of their windows with electric blinds, the different control options available, and how the installation process might affect their existing window treatments or interior design.
Homeowners considering electric blinds usually seek information about the types of window coverings suitable for automation, such as roller shades, zebra blinds, or Roman shades. They also want to know about the features of motorized systems, like remote operation, timers, or integration with smart home devices. Clarifying the scope of the installation, including any necessary electrical work or adjustments to existing window frames, helps ensure a smooth process and satisfaction with the finished project.

Electric Blinds Installation Questions
What types of window coverings are compatible with electric blinds? Electric blinds can be installed on various window coverings, including roller shades, Venetian blinds, and cellular shades, providing convenient remote or switch control.
Are electric blinds suitable for all window sizes? Electric blinds are available in a range of sizes to fit standard and custom window dimensions, making them adaptable to different property types.
Can electric blinds be integrated with smart home systems? Yes, many electric blind systems can be connected to smart home platforms for automated control and scheduling.
What are common projects for electric blind installation? Typical projects include upgrading existing window treatments, new home construction, or adding motorized shades to improve convenience and energy efficiency.
